An Act to amend the Ayurveda Act, No. 31 of 1961.
Date of Commencement: 13th October, 2023.
Amends: ss 3, 4, 5, 8, 10, 11, 12, 16, 18, 22, 23, 24, 27, 30, 33, 38, 41, 51, 53, 54, 55, 57, 58, 59, 61, 62, 63, 69, 71, 72, 77, 79, 83, 89 and long-title.
Inserts: s 7A.
Subs: ss 7, 13, 56, 60, 66, 70, 80.
General Amendment: The Act is amended by substitution for the words “Commissioner for Ayurveda”, “Ayurvedic Medical Council”, “ayurvedic hospitals”, “ayurvedic pharmacy”, “ayurvedic pharmacies”, “ayurvedic dispensary”, “ayurvedic dispensaries”, “ayurvedic store” , “ayurvedic stores”, “ayurvedic practitioners”, “ayurvedic pharmacists”, “ayurvedic nurses”, “the Central Hospital of Ayurveda” and the “Ayurvedic Research Committee”, of the words “Commissioner-General for Ayurveda”, “Ayurveda Medical Council”, “Ayurveda hospitals”, “Ayurveda pharmacy”, “Ayurveda pharmacies”, “Ayurveda dispensary”, “Ayurveda dispensaries”, “Ayurveda store” , “Ayurveda stores”, “Ayurveda practitioners”, “Ayurveda pharmacists”, “Ayurveda nurses”, “the Ayurveda National Hospital” and the “Ayurveda Research Committee”.
